10个步骤制定完美技术开发工作计划,让你的项目如虎添翼!

技术开发工作计划的重要性与制定方法

在当今快速发展的科技行业中,制定一份完善的技术开发工作计划是项目成功的关键。无论是大型企业还是小型创业公司,都需要一个清晰、详细的工作计划来指导团队的日常开发活动。本文将深入探讨如何制定一份高效的技术开发工作计划,以及它对项目成功的重要影响。

明确项目目标和范围

制定技术开发工作计划的第一步是明确项目的目标和范围。这需要与利益相关者进行充分沟通,了解他们的期望和需求。确定项目的具体目标,包括功能要求、性能指标和交付时间等。同时,还需要明确项目的边界,避免范围蔓延导致资源浪费和进度延迟。

在这个阶段,可以使用需求分析工具来收集和整理需求。ONES 研发管理平台提供了强大的需求管理功能,可以帮助团队更好地梳理和跟踪项目需求,确保项目目标的清晰定义和有效传达。

分解任务和估算工作量

在确定了项目目标后,需要将整个项目分解成可管理的小任务。这个过程称为工作分解结构(WBS)。每个任务应该足够小,以便于估算和跟踪。对于每个任务,需要估算完成所需的时间和资源。

估算工作量时,可以采用专家判断、类比估算或参数估算等方法。同时,考虑到可能出现的风险和不确定性,适当增加一些缓冲时间。使用项目管理软件可以大大提高任务分解和工作量估算的效率。ONES 研发管理平台提供了直观的任务管理界面,支持任务分解、工作量估算和进度跟踪,是制定技术开发工作计划的理想工具。

制定时间表和里程碑

基于任务分解和工作量估算,制定一个详细的项目时间表。时间表应包括每个任务的开始和结束日期,以及关键里程碑。里程碑是项目中的重要节点,通常标志着某个阶段的完成或重要成果的交付。

在制定时间表时,需要考虑任务之间的依赖关系,合理安排任务顺序,避免资源冲突。使用甘特图可以直观地展示项目进度和任务关系。ONES 研发管理平台提供了强大的甘特图功能,可以帮助项目经理轻松制定和管理项目时间表,实时监控项目进度。

分配资源和确定责任人

合理分配资源是技术开发工作计划中的关键环节。根据每个任务的需求和团队成员的技能,分配合适的人员负责相应的工作。确保每个任务都有明确的责任人,避免出现责任不清的情况。

在分配资源时,需要考虑团队成员的工作负载,避免过度分配或资源闲置。使用资源管理工具可以帮助优化资源分配。ONES 研发管理平台提供了全面的资源管理功能,可以帮助项目经理合理分配和调度资源,确保项目顺利进行。

制定风险管理策略

在技术开发过程中,各种风险都可能影响项目的进展。制定风险管理策略是工作计划中不可或缺的一部分。识别潜在的风险,评估其影响和发生的可能性,并制定相应的应对措施。

常见的技术开发风险包括技术难题、需求变更、资源短缺等。对于每种风险,都应该有明确的预防和应对方案。定期进行风险评估和更新,确保风险管理策略与项目实际情况保持一致。使用风险管理工具可以帮助团队更好地识别和管理风险。ONES 研发管理平台提供了风险管理模块,可以帮助团队系统地记录、跟踪和管理项目风险。

技术开发工作计划

设定质量标准和审核流程

高质量的产品是技术开发的终极目标。在工作计划中,需要明确设定质量标准和审核流程。这包括代码质量标准、测试覆盖率要求、性能指标等。同时,制定详细的代码审核、测试和验收流程,确保每个阶段的输出都符合预定的质量标准。

实施持续集成和持续交付(CI/CD)可以帮助团队更好地控制产品质量。ONES 研发管理平台提供了与主流CI/CD工具的集成,可以帮助团队自动化测试和部署流程,提高产品质量和交付效率。

制定沟通计划

有效的沟通是项目成功的关键因素之一。在技术开发工作计划中,需要制定详细的沟通计划,包括团队内部沟通、与利益相关者的沟通、以及跨部门沟通等。明确沟通的频率、方式和参与者,确保信息能够及时、准确地传递。

定期举行项目进度会议,及时更新项目状态,解决潜在问题。使用协作工具可以大大提高团队沟通效率。ONES 研发管理平台提供了强大的协作功能,包括即时消息、任务评论、文档共享等,可以帮助团队成员更好地交流和协作。

设置监控和报告机制

为了确保项目按计划进行,需要建立有效的监控和报告机制。定期收集和分析项目数据,包括进度、质量、资源利用率等指标。设置预警机制,当项目偏离计划时及时发出警报。

使用项目管理仪表板可以直观地展示项目状态和关键指标。ONES 研发管理平台提供了丰富的数据分析和可视化功能,可以帮助项目经理实时监控项目进展,做出数据驱动的决策。

制定变更管理流程

在技术开发过程中,需求变更是常见的情况。制定明确的变更管理流程,可以帮助团队更好地应对变化,保持项目的灵活性。变更管理流程应包括变更请求的提交、评估、审批和实施等步骤。

对于每个变更请求,都需要评估其对项目进度、资源和质量的影响。只有经过充分评估和审批的变更才能实施。使用变更管理工具可以帮助团队更好地跟踪和管理变更。ONES 研发管理平台提供了完整的变更管理功能,可以帮助团队有效地管理和追踪所有的变更请求。

总结与展望

制定一份全面而详细的技术开发工作计划是项目成功的基础。通过明确目标、分解任务、制定时间表、分配资源、管理风险等步骤,可以为项目的顺利进行奠定坚实的基础。在实施过程中,需要不断监控和调整,确保计划与实际情况保持一致。

随着项目管理工具和方法的不断发展,技术开发工作计划的制定和执行将变得更加高效和智能。通过利用先进的项目管理平台,如ONES 研发管理平台,团队可以更好地协作、沟通和管理项目,从而提高开发效率,确保项目成功。在未来,人工智能和大数据分析等技术的应用,将进一步优化技术开发工作计划的制定和执行过程,为企业带来更大的竞争优势。